Power and Power-Up Modes
Windows utilities
You can specify the setting in TOSHIBA Power Saver.
Hot keys
You can use hot keys Fn + F3 to enter Standby mode and Fn + F4 to enter
Hibernation. Refer to Chapter 5, The Keyboard for details.
Panel power on/off
You can set up your computer so that power turns off automatically when
you close the computer’s LCD display panel. When you open the
computer’s LCD display panel, power turns on in Standby or Hibernation
mode but not in boot mode.
System Auto Off
This feature turns the system off automatically if it is not used for a set
duration. The system shuts down in Standby mode or Hibernation mode in
Windows.
If the panel power off function is enabled and you use Shut down
Windows, do not close the computer’s LCD display panel until the shut
down function is completed.
